EDF-Based Real-Time Message Scheduling of Periodic Messages on a Master-Slave-Based Synchronized Switched Ethernet

Switched Ethernet has many features for real-time communications but cannot guarantee the timely delivery of a real-time message due to possible collisions on the output ports. This paper first suggests a feasible condition for real-time communication of periodic messages on a master-slave-based synchronized switched Ethernet. Then an EDF (Earliest Deadline First)-based scheduling algorithm that satisfies the proposed scheduling condition is proposed. The master node checks the feasible condition for messages and makes a message transmission schedule for feasible messages. The proposed scheduling algorithm can handle dynamic message requests and performs the real-time communication without any modification in the switch. The performance of the proposed scheduling algorithm has been evaluated by simulation to show the timely delivery of real-time messages and the real-time communication capacity of the switched Ethernet.
